Subject: [PATCH v4 0/2] hwmon: Add driver for Texas Instruments TMP512/513 sensor chips
Date: Mon, 7 Oct 2019 20:45:39 +0000	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<BL0PR01MB4835C9E9F358D7DDCEB15167959B0@BL0PR01MB4835.prod.exchangelabs.com> (raw)

Version four of the driver for Texas Instruments TMP512/513 sensors.

Thanks again for the review.

Main changes from version 3:
	- Remove tmp51x_config structure, there was no useful static
	  field in the structure. The data was moved to tmp51x_data.
	- Remove platform data
	- use device_ API instead of of_device API
	- Use array for n-Factor values.
	- Set shunt default value to 1000 uOhms

Main changes from version 2:
	- Remove the neccessity to provide a shunt-resistor value
	- Remove max-expected-current-ma configuration and always
	  use max possible current for calibration
	- Make sure calculation during calibration can't overflow
	- Add value clamping for DT value and runtime parameters
	- Support non DT system
	- Move hysteresis from DT to standard attribute

Main changes from version 1:
	- Use the with_info API instead of sysfs attributes.
	- Remove non-standard attributes and raw value.
	- Move settings that were non-standard attributes to
	  device tree, update documentation as well.
	- Fix coding style issues
